Factors Influencing Torque Wrench Hire Prices

Several factors affect the rental costs of torque wrenches, including the tool's brand, torque capacity, and the rental duration. High-precision models generally command higher prices.

Hidden-Fee Breakdown

When renting, be aware of potential hidden fees such as delivery and pick-up charges, which may be flat or mileage-based. Additional costs can include fuel surcharges, damage waivers versus full insurance, cleaning fees for tools returned in poor condition, late-return penalties, and overtime charges.
